如何通过AI对话API开发智能会议助手?

在信息爆炸的时代,人与人之间的沟通变得尤为重要。随着人工智能技术的不断发展,AI对话API的出现为人们提供了新的沟通方式。本文将讲述一位程序员如何通过AI对话API开发智能会议助手,助力企业提升沟通效率的故事。

小张,一个充满激情的程序员,在一家互联网公司担任技术支持工程师。他每天都要处理大量的客户问题,而这些问题大多数都与公司的产品相关。尽管公司已经建立了完善的客户服务系统,但面对海量的客户咨询,小张依然感到力不从心。

有一天,小张在浏览技术论坛时,无意间发现了一篇关于AI对话API的文章。他了解到,这种API可以将自然语言处理技术与机器学习相结合,实现智能对话。小张瞬间被这种技术所吸引,他意识到这或许能解决公司面临的沟通难题。

于是,小张开始研究AI对话API,并决定尝试开发一款智能会议助手。这款助手将具备以下功能:

  1. 语音识别:能够将会议中的语音转换为文字,方便记录和查阅;
  2. 文字理解:能够理解会议中的内容,提取关键信息,生成会议纪要;
  3. 自动提醒:根据会议内容,自动提醒参会人员完成待办事项;
  4. 个性化推荐:根据参会人员的喜好和需求,推荐相关资料和学习内容。

为了实现这些功能,小张开始学习自然语言处理、语音识别等相关技术。在这个过程中,他遇到了许多困难,但他始终没有放弃。以下是他开发智能会议助手的过程:

第一步:搭建开发环境

小张首先需要搭建一个开发环境,以便进行AI对话API的开发。他选择使用Python作为开发语言,因为Python具有丰富的库和框架,便于实现各种功能。此外,他还需要安装一些必要的依赖库,如TensorFlow、PyTorch等。

第二步:收集和整理数据

为了训练AI模型,小张需要收集和整理大量的会议数据。他首先从公司内部获取了1000多份会议纪要,然后对这些纪要进行标注,提取出其中的关键信息。此外,他还从网上收集了大量的公开会议视频,用于训练语音识别模型。

第三步:构建AI模型

在收集和整理数据的基础上,小张开始构建AI模型。他首先使用了TensorFlow框架,构建了一个基于循环神经网络(RNN)的语音识别模型。随后,他又使用PyTorch框架,构建了一个基于Transformer的文本理解模型。

第四步:训练和优化模型

在构建好模型后,小张开始训练和优化模型。他使用收集到的数据对模型进行训练,并不断调整参数,以提升模型的准确率。经过多次训练和优化,小张的智能会议助手模型取得了较好的效果。

第五步:开发用户界面

为了方便用户使用,小张还为智能会议助手开发了一个简洁的用户界面。用户可以通过这个界面进行语音输入、查看会议纪要、接收自动提醒等功能。

第六步:部署和测试

最后,小张将智能会议助手部署到公司的服务器上,并进行了一系列的测试。在测试过程中,他发现助手能够准确识别语音,理解会议内容,生成会议纪要,并能根据会议内容自动提醒参会人员完成待办事项。

经过一段时间的使用,公司员工们对这款智能会议助手赞不绝口。他们表示,这款助手大大提高了沟通效率,减轻了工作压力。同时,公司领导也对小张的成果给予了高度评价,认为这是公司技术创新的一个重要突破。

小张通过AI对话API开发的智能会议助手,不仅为公司解决了沟通难题,还为他个人积累了宝贵的经验。这个故事告诉我们,只要有激情和毅力,勇于尝试和创新,就一定能够实现自己的梦想。

猜你喜欢:聊天机器人开发